Identify Weak Points
Walk around your home’s exterior. Look closely at all surfaces. Siding, for example, is a common area for problems. Wood siding can suffer from moisture damage, rot, and insect attacks. Vinyl siding might crack, fade, or warp, especially with temperature changes. Fiber cement siding can crack or get water damage if installers do not do the job correctly. Aluminum siding dents easily and may corrode or fade over time. Engineered wood siding can delaminate, warp, and rot if it gets too wet. Regardless of the material, siding is vulnerable to harsh weather conditions, poor installation, and too much moisture. Unaddressed damage can lead to mold growth, structural damage, and costly repairs. You might see cracks, warping, or discoloration. Some issues, however, stay hidden.
Also, check your foundation for cracks. Inspect masonry for crumbling mortar. Look at concrete surfaces for spalling or deep fissures. Your chimney needs attention too. Ensure its cap is secure and its mortar is intact. A damaged roof can also let water into your home. Inspect your roofing materials for missing or broken shingles. Exterior Material Choices
Choosing the right materials for your home’s exterior is a critical first step. You want materials that can endure the specific weather challenges in your area. For your roof, consider heavy slate and tile or metal roofing. These options perform well in windy areas. If your region experiences regular hail, impact-resistant asphalt shingles are a better choice. However, these shingles are more prone to wind damage. When you select roofing materials, look for specific ratings. ASTM D 3161 and UL 2390 indicate wind resistance. Higher classes, like Class H, can withstand winds up to 150 MPH. UL 2218 rates impact resistance.
For siding, brick, stone, and wood offer excellent durability against both wind and hail. These materials are often more expensive. Wood siding resists wind and hail well, but it is not very water-resistant. It might mold or rot in humid climates and needs more maintenance. Vinyl siding is inexpensive and requires little maintenance. However, large hailstones can damage it. Its lightweight nature also makes it vulnerable to wind damage. Other options include stucco, aluminum, and pressed cement. You should evaluate their wind and impact resistance ratings.
Windows and doors also need attention. Impact-resistant glass is crucial for protection against hail or blown debris. This glass features a clear film pressed between two pieces of glass. If you live in areas with frequent dangerous wind events, like hurricanes or tornadoes, look for specific product standards. Miami-Dade Protocols PA 201, 202, and 203, SBCCI SSTD 12-97, or ASTM E 1886 and 1996 are good indicators. These products can withstand hurricane-force winds with less damage.
Sealing Gaps And Cracks
Even the most robust materials need proper sealing. Gaps and cracks allow moisture and air to penetrate your home. This compromises your home’s energy efficiency and structural integrity. You need to seal these openings effectively.
Different sealant types offer various benefits for preventing moisture intrusion:
Sealant Type | Key Properties & Effectiveness for Moisture Intrusion Prevention |
|---|---|
Silicone Caulks | Excellent water resistance and flexibility; ideal for exterior joints and areas with significant movement; superior UV resistance. |
Polyurethane Caulks | Outstanding durability and adhesion, particularly in high-traffic areas with mechanical stress; exceptional durability and adhesion for high-movement joints. |
Hybrid Caulks | Combines properties of different materials (e.g., flexibility and paintability); offers excellent adhesion and paintability, combining best properties of silicone and polyurethane. |
Acrylic Sealants | Ideal for interior applications where minimal joint movement occurs. |
Fire-Rated Sealants | Provides vital protection against flame spread, preventing moisture intrusion in specific certified areas. |
Elastomeric Sealants | Delivers outstanding flexibility for expansion joints and areas with significant thermal movement. |
Low VOC Sealants | Meets stringent air quality requirements, while still providing moisture protection. |
Waterproof Sealants | Essential for below-grade applications and areas with constant water exposure. |
When you choose a sealant, consider its joint movement capability. Commercial-grade caulks typically offer 25-50% joint movement capability. Residential products usually provide 7-15%. This higher capability is crucial for preventing cracks and moisture entry due to building movement. Also, think about cure time. This affects how quickly the sealant forms a waterproof barrier. UV resistance is essential for exterior applications. It prevents degradation from sunlight, maintaining the sealant’s integrity against weather. Chemical compatibility ensures the sealant adheres properly. It also prevents degradation of adjacent materials. This stops gaps from forming for water intrusion. Sealants formulated for commercial settings offer enhanced durability. They resist harsh cleaning chemicals, environmental pollutants, and extreme temperature fluctuations. This ensures long-term moisture protection under varied conditions.
Reinforce Key Structures
Reinforcing key structures provides an extra layer of defense for your home. Your roof is particularly vulnerable to high winds and storms. You can strengthen it against these forces. Choose wind-resistant roofing materials. Architectural shingles, metal roofing, or impact-resistant options with high wind-resistance ratings are good choices. Look for ratings of 130 mph or more.
Proper installation techniques are also vital. Ensure secure fastening with corrosion-resistant nails or screws. Follow manufacturer specifications. Reinforce the roof deck with thicker materials and additional fasteners. Properly seal edges, eaves, and flashing. Regular inspections and maintenance are necessary. Routinely check for and repair loose or missing shingles. Inspect and seal flashing around penetrations. Trim nearby trees to prevent damage from falling branches. Consider your roof’s shape and design. Aerodynamic designs, like hip roofs, generally perform better under high wind stress than gable roofs. In extremely high-wind areas, enhance roof anchoring. Use hurricane straps or clips to secure the roof structure to your home’s walls. This reduces the risk of uplift. Roof And Siding Solutions
Reflective surfaces are key. Lighter-colored metal roofing and siding materials reflect solar radiation well. They minimize heat buildup. White residential metal siding can reflect up to 90% of sunlight heat. Stone White metal panels have a high Solar Reflectance Index (SRI). They reflect much of the sun’s heat. Patina Green and Slate Blue metal panels also reflect more light. This helps with energy efficiency.
Consider these cool roof options:
Clay tiles: Choose natural terra cotta or light/cool-colored glazed tiles. You can also retrofit them with light/cool-colored polymer coatings.
Concrete tiles: Look for factory-applied light or cool-colored coatings. Field-applied coatings also work.
Metal shingles or tiles: Select those with factory-coated light or cool-colored paint. Reflective mineral granules also help. Unpainted metals reflect sun well but emit heat poorly.
Single-ply membranes (for low-sloped roofs): Pick membranes with light or cool-colored pigments or light-colored ballast.
Built-up roofs (for low-sloped roofs): Make them cool with a cap sheet. This cap sheet should have a reflective mineral surface or coating. You can also use reflective marble chips or gray slag instead of dark gravel. Field-applied reflective coatings are another option.
Modified bitumen sheet membranes: Cool options include cap sheets with a factory-applied reflective mineral surface or reflective coating.
Spray polyurethane foam roofs: Their protective coatings are usually reflective. They offer cool roof performance.
Standing-seam metal roofs: Cool options are similar to metal shingles or tiles.

Window And Door Treatments
Windows and doors are major entry points for heat. You can reduce heat gain through them. Install door awnings and window awnings. Awnings block direct sunlight. They keep your interior cooler. Retractable awnings offer flexibility. You can extend them during hot parts of the day. You can retract awnings when you want more light. Fixed awnings provide constant shade. Choose awnings made from UV-resistant fabrics. This ensures their durability. Consider reflective films for windows. These films bounce solar radiation away. They reduce heat transfer into your living space. Low-emissivity (Low-E) coatings on windows also help. They reflect heat while allowing light in.
Landscaping For Cooling
Strategic landscaping can significantly cool your property. Trees and shrubs provide natural shade. Plant deciduous trees on the south and west sides of your structure. They block summer sun. They allow winter sun to warm your building. Vines on trellises can shade walls. This reduces heat absorption by the exterior. Ground cover plants also help. They reduce heat reflection from the ground. This lowers the ambient temperature around your dwelling. Consider a green roof if possible. A green roof adds insulation. It reduces the heat island effect. This helps your roof stay cooler. Proper landscaping is a natural way to weatherproof your property. It offers defense against extreme weather conditions. Insulation And Air Sealing
Proper insulation is crucial for cold weather protection. It keeps heat inside your home. The 2021 IRC codes have increased requirements for overall R-values in colder climates. For Zone 4 and above, homes must have R-30 insulation within the wall cavity or install continuous insulation. If you cannot achieve R-30 in the cavity, use continuous insulation at a minimum thickness of 1 inch. For higher efficiency, R-21 to R-25 might be required or recommended in colder climates. In Northern States, homes commonly use R-21 in walls to prevent heat loss during long, cold winters. You should also seal any cracks and openings. This prevents drafts and keeps warm air from escaping.
Pipe Protection
Freezing pipes can cause significant damage. You can take several steps to protect them. First, disconnect any hoses from outdoor spigots. Turn off the exterior water connection by locating the shutoff valve in your basement or crawlspace and turning it clockwise. Drain your outdoor faucets after shutting off the water supply. Cover the spigot with an outdoor faucet cover, or use fabric like an old towel to block out cold and wind. Consider replacing regular spigots with frost-free outdoor faucets. These have valves extending further inside the exterior wall for warmth. Insulate the supply lines to your outdoor taps to prevent freezing. Inside, keep garage doors closed, especially if water supply lines are present. Open kitchen and bathroom cabinet doors to allow warm air to circulate around plumbing. Allow cold water to drip from faucets served by exposed pipes; a trickle helps prevent freezing. Maintain a consistent thermostat temperature day and night.
Winterize Outdoor Elements
Beyond pipes, you need to winterize other outdoor elements. Store garden hoses indoors. Drain and cover outdoor fountains or birdbaths. Bring in potted plants or cover them. Check your gutters and downspouts. Clear them of debris to ensure proper drainage when snow melts. This prevents ice dams and water damage to your home’s exterior. Reinforce Windows And Doors
Windows and doors are vulnerable during storms. You need to reinforce them for better protection. Install hurricane impact glazing on your windows. This glass resists shattering from flying debris. You can also use storm shutters. Plywood shutters offer a basic solution. Permanent storm shutters provide quick deployment. Roll-down shutters are convenient. Accordion shutters fold away neatly. Colonial shutters add aesthetic appeal. Bahama shutters offer shade and storm protection. These shutters prevent glass breakage. They stop high winds from entering your home. Gutter And Drainage Maintenance
Properly maintained gutters are essential. They direct rain away from your home’s foundation. You should regularly clean your gutters. This prevents clogs and ensures proper drainage. For most homes, a 5-inch K-style gutter with 3×4-inch downspouts works well. Larger gutters, like 6-inch ones, need at least 3×4-inch downspouts. You might need larger or more frequent downspouts for increased water flow. A general guideline is one downspout for every 20-30 feet of gutter. However, you can use one downspout every 40 feet as a standard. Factors like roof pitch and local rain volume influence downspout spacing. Steep roofs shed water faster. This can overwhelm smaller gutters. Adding extra downspouts helps handle heavy rain. This reduces overflow risk and prevents clogs. Go for gutters that fit your home’s needs.
Foundation Water Management
You must keep water away from your foundation. This prevents flooding and structural damage. Proper yard grading is crucial. Create a positive slope of at least 5% away from the foundation. This guides water safely away. You can also install a French drain. This gravel-filled trench with a perforated pipe redirects surface and groundwater. Swales or dry creeks are linear depressions. They capture and filter stormwater. Rain gardens are shallow depressions with native plants. They absorb and filter rain runoff. These landscaping techniques prevent water from pooling near your home.

Regular Cleaning And Repairs
Regular cleaning and prompt repairs are vital for your home’s longevity. Clean your gutters and downspouts often. This ensures proper drainage. It prevents water damage to your foundation. For your roof, manually remove debris. Use your hands or a soft-bristle broom. Gently sweep leaves and twigs. Avoid damaging shingles. You can also use specialized roof vacuums. These tools efficiently collect debris. They minimize slip risks. If you see moss, carefully pull it off your roof. Apply a moss killer to prevent regrowth. Address any small cracks or loose siding immediately. Timely repairs prevent further deterioration.
